Phil,
It's simple. Go to this address: http://bb.nexstanza.com/ and follow the instructions there. Create an account if you want custom dictionaries or use enter the URL for the "BBCorrector Server URL". The user name and password come for the account you create next.
Only disable the MDS Proxy IF you have a BES (with MDS of course) AND you are getting connection errors. Otherwise it's required.

Type it exactly as I listed it in my earlier post. I have the Disable MDS box checked. I have used both Nextstanza servers and use the secure one currently. You don't need a username and password unless you plan to use custom dictionaries. Also, call Cingular and make sure that they have the APN access enabled on your account. In the past you used to need to pay additional for this service, but it has since been included in the unlimited account. They won't support the third party app, but if you tell them that you need tcp/ip access, they now know what to do and will provision it on. I would say that if you have tried everyone's suggestions, the APN is not provisioned on to your account..............I experienced this problem at first, it's enough to drive you crazy!
